21xrx.com
2024-11-05 14:45:45 Tuesday
登录
文章检索 我的文章 写文章
Java面试必备:掌握基础知识
2023-06-16 09:43:53 深夜i     --     --
Java面试 基础知识 面向对象编程 异常处理 集合框架

Java作为一门编程语言,已经成为了IT行业中不可或缺的一部分。因此,对于想要在Java领域工作的人来说,掌握Java的基础知识是非常关键的。这篇文章将介绍Java面试中必备的基础知识,并附上代码案例。

1. 面向对象编程

Java是一门面向对象的编程语言,这意味着它的程序设计是基于对象的。因此,在Java面试中,你需要了解面向对象编程的基本概念,如类、对象、继承、多态等。下面是一个简单的Java类的代码示例:


public class Person {

  private String name;

  private int age;

  public Person(String name, int age)

    this.name = name;

    this.age = age;

  

  public String getName()

    return name;

  

  public int getAge()

    return age;

  

  public void sayHello() {

    System.out.println("Hello, my name is " + name + " and I am " + age + " years old.");

  }

}

2. 异常处理

Java中的异常处理机制是非常重要的。在Java面试中,面试官会询问你对异常处理的掌握程度,以及你如何处理各种不同类型的异常。下面是一个简单的Java异常处理的代码示例:


try

  int result = 10 / 0;

catch (ArithmeticException e) {

  System.out.println("Caught ArithmeticException: " + e.getMessage());

} finally {

  System.out.println("Finally block executed.");

}

3. 集合框架

Java中的集合框架提供了一种存储和操作对象的方式。在Java面试中,你需要了解集合框架中的各种集合类型,如List、Set、Map等,以及它们的用途和优缺点。下面是一个简单的Java集合框架的代码示例:


List list = new ArrayList ();

list.add("apple");

list.add("banana");

list.add("orange");

for (String fruit : list) {

  System.out.println(fruit);

}

本文介绍了Java面试中必备的基础知识,并提供了相应的代码示例。通过深入理解这些概念和技术,你将能够更好地应对Java面试中的各种挑战。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复